Capo 2nd fret [Verse 1] A Highway run, Into the midnight sun, D A Wheels go round and round you're on my mind, A Restless hearts, … WebJun 1, 2014 · When you play a G shape with the capo on fret 2, the chord that sounds is an A. The next step is to apply the same transposition to the other chords in the key of G. Fingering A minor sounds as a B minor, while a C shape sounds as D. Share. how many types of consonants are thereWebIf you take that same shape and move it up with a capo the chord will be whatever note is where the "C" is in the C-Major open chord shape. With a capo on the 2nd fret you've moved everything up by two frets: x54232 so the "C" is now a "D" making it a D Major chord.
